Script Abnus 3 is a regular weight, very narrow, high contrast, upright, very short x-height font.

A tall, handwritten script with a brush-pen character and lively, variable stroke modulation. Letterforms are narrow and vertically oriented, with long ascenders/descenders and compact, small lowercase bodies that create a delicate rhythm in text. Connections are mostly flowing in lowercase, while capitals are more stand-alone and simplified, using open curves and occasional loops rather than heavy flourishes. Terminals tend to taper or hook gently, and counters are rounded and open, giving the texture an airy, quick-written feel.
Well suited to short-to-medium display text where a personal, handcrafted tone is desired—such as invitations, greeting cards, boutique branding, product packaging, social media graphics, and pull quotes. It can also work for headings and subheads when paired with a more neutral text face for longer reading.
The overall tone is warm and personable, suggesting an informal, human voice. Its bouncy proportions and soft curves make it feel approachable and slightly quirky, like neat handwriting done with a flexible pen.
The design appears intended to capture the spontaneity of modern pen lettering while staying tidy and legible, balancing flowing script connectivity with restrained ornamentation. It aims for a contemporary handwritten look that feels natural and expressive without becoming overly decorative.
In continuous text the narrow width and tall extenders create a pronounced vertical cadence, with distinct word shapes and a light, animated color on the page. Numerals follow the same handwritten logic, with simple forms and occasional curled terminals that match the script’s rhythm.
